1371-10-16, William Westminster
Order to deliver to replevisable according to the assize of the forest, John Gregory William Fleccher of Crayke, William Day of Brandesby, del Bank of Crayke and Thomas Scotte of Crayke, taken and in Davy prison for an alleged trespass of venison in the for which they are indicted, if they shall find every one of free men of that bailiwick who shall mainpern to have the justices next in eyre for pleas of the forest in at their coming to those parts, in order to stand to right that trespass, bringing before the said justices the names men and this writ.
